Florida Personal Injury Law Basics

Under Florida Statutes Section 95.11, the statute of limitations for filing most personal injury lawsuits is two years from the date of the accident. Missing this deadline can mean losing the right to pursue compensation altogether.
Florida also follows a comparative negligence rule under Florida Statutes Section 768.81, meaning that if you are found partially at fault, your damages may be reduced proportionally. For example, if you’re awarded $100,000 but found 20% at fault, you would receive $80,000.
Steps to Take After a Personal Injury in Lazy Lake

If you’re injured in Lazy Lake or nearby areas, here are key steps to protect your rights:
-
Seek Medical Care Immediately – Even minor injuries can worsen without treatment.
-
Document Everything – Take photos, collect witness statements, and keep receipts of medical expenses.
-
File a Report – For traffic crashes, report to law enforcement. For workplace injuries, notify your employer.
-
Consult a Personal Injury Attorney – Don’t negotiate with insurers alone; legal representation levels the playing field.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How much does it cost to hire a personal injury attorney in Lazy Lake?
Most personal injury lawyers in Florida, including those serving Lazy Lake, work on a contingency fee basis. This means you pay nothing upfront, and attorneys only collect fees if you win compensation.
2. What damages can I recover in a personal injury claim?
You may be entitled to recover med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, emotional distress, and, in rare cases, punitive damages.
3. Can I still file a claim if I was partially at fault?
Yes. Florida’s comparative negligence law allows you to seek compensation, but your award will be reduced by your percentage of fault.
4. How long does a personal injury case take in Broward County?
Cases may resolve in a few months if settled with insurers, but if litigation is required, they can take a year or more depending on court schedules.
